NEW Undergraduate Imaging Science brochure!

After much time and effort, I have finished the new undergraduate brochure! (And just in time for next week's Big Shot - we will just barely have enough time to get these printed so we can take them with us.) I teased this quite a while ago back when I announced the release of our new digital information booklet, as the intention was to stop giving away the expensive, wasteful, and outdated booklets and instead hand out something inexpensive and to-the-point that would then direct people to the digital booklet. As is always the case with anything Imaging Science, it's difficult to be be concise, especially when downsizing from a 20-something page booklet to a brochure... but I tried my best by keeping text short and employing lots of exciting visuals. The theming of the brochure is similar to what has been handed out in the past: I still focused on 4 areas that make Imaging Science unique (high tech qualities, preparation, flexibility, community), and kept a similar bright color scheme to coordinate with postcards and folders that we will still distribute. I threw in some "fast facts" to cover anything that might have been left out by the 4 themes, and included a student story. All this information resulted in a 4-fold accordion brochure, which looks a little funny digitally, but you can use your imagination to picture what it will look like:
